A relatively overlooked Death Metal outfit, EXPERIMENT FEAR are fine representatives of the early 90's wave of brutality that spawned forth from the Florida swamps and swept across America like a ravenous plague. Assuming The Godform would appear to be the one and only effort from this Illinois foursome and a shame it is because this is an album not to be taken lightly. The band are a ferocious Death Metal beast with thick, distorted guitar savagery and subhuman vocals from the most abysmal pit. EXPERIMENT FEAR don't pioneer much here but they do uphold the most aggressive traditions of the genre and do it like fine upstanding Death Metal citizens. Above average musicianship covers for the lack of originality and the decent production is justice enough to deliver enough viscerally-charged aural mayhem to send any fan of this sort of grotesquely orchestrated butchery into fits of ecstasy. If I was more impressed with this end of the Metal spectrum, I'd be doing wild twisters in my living room. However, depth is lacking and while the band do what they do very well, I suppose I've gotten spoiled with the fruits the scene has offered over more recent years. For its time, this is quite good and I'd be foolish not to recommend Assuming The Godform to the vast underworld masses of blood-thirsty CANNIBAL CORPSE, DEICIDE, MALEVOLENT CREATION, and MASSACRE fans.
